Why Range and Metadata Matter
Infrared footage can show that a sensor detected something, but it often cannot reveal what that thing is without supporting measurements. A bright shape on an infrared display does not automatically reveal size, distance, speed or propulsion method. Those characteristics depend heavily on additional data.
Range is particularly important. An object ten kilometres away and an object fifty kilometres away can create similar visual signatures while representing very different physical realities. If the true distance is unknown, calculations of speed, acceleration and manoeuvrability become uncertain. A target that appears to race across the screen might actually be moving slowly at long range while the observing aircraft is moving rapidly itself.
Metadata serves a similar role. Analysts typically want to know:
- Exact sensor mode and zoom settings.
- Aircraft position, altitude and heading.
- Target range estimates.
- Time stamps and track continuity.

- Weather and atmospheric conditions.
Without these details, investigators must reconstruct events from fragments. NASA’s independent UAP study specifically identified the lack of sensor metadata, multiple measurements and calibration information as major obstacles to reliable analysis. This problem is especially visible in public discussions of GOFAST. Viewers often focus on the apparent speed suggested by the video. However, estimates of actual speed depend heavily on distance and geometry. Later government analysis argued that parallax and viewing angle created a misleading impression of extreme motion, illustrating how missing contextual data can dramatically affect conclusions. What Radar and Logs Could Add
The public normally sees only the infrared recording, yet military crews often have access to several streams of information simultaneously.
Radar as an Independent Check
Radar can provide information that infrared imagery alone cannot. Depending on the system and conditions, radar may help establish:
- Distance to a target.
- Relative velocity.
- Track history over time.
- Whether multiple objects are present.
- Whether the object behaves consistently across sensors.
This matters because extraordinary claims often depend on performance characteristics. To determine whether an object truly accelerated, stopped abruptly or changed direction without a visible turn radius, investigators need more than a visual impression from a single sensor.
The GIMBAL case illustrates the importance of this distinction. Public debate frequently centres on the apparent rotation visible in the infrared footage. Yet pilot accounts associated with the event have also referred to radar observations and additional contacts beyond the single object seen in the released clip. Supporters of anomalous interpretations argue that the omitted radar context is crucial, while sceptics argue that the visible rotation can be explained by sensor effects and glare. Because the public lacks the complete sensor package, neither side can fully test its claims using the released video alone. Mission Logs and Environmental Data
Flight records and operational logs can answer questions that imagery cannot.
For example:
- Was the object tracked continuously or intermittently?
- Were other aircraft present?
- Did electronic systems report anomalies?
- What were the weather conditions?
- Did multiple crews observe the same target?
Environmental information can be equally important. Atmospheric effects, temperature gradients, cloud layers and sensor artefacts can influence infrared imagery. Without those records, analysts must often infer conditions indirectly.
The result is that public audiences are usually evaluating a small excerpt rather than the complete event.
Why Classification Creates Persistent Gaps
Some missing information may simply never have been recorded. In other cases, it may exist but remain unavailable.
Military sensor systems reveal capabilities that governments often prefer not to disclose. Detailed radar performance, tracking methods, electronic surveillance techniques and sensor calibration procedures can be classified even when the recorded object itself is not.
This creates a recurring tension. Disclosure advocates argue that withholding supporting data prevents meaningful independent analysis. Defence officials may counter that releasing the data could expose sensitive capabilities unrelated to the object under investigation.
The consequence is an unusual evidentiary situation. The public may be told that additional information exists, but may not be able to inspect it directly. That gap leaves room for competing interpretations and limits external verification.
Recent reporting from the Pentagon’s All-domain Anomaly Resolution Office (AARO) has repeatedly noted that resolving cases depends on obtaining timely and actionable sensor information. The office has also stated that many investigations require integrating multiple data sources rather than relying on a single video clip. How Missing Context Fuels Both Belief and Doubt
The absence of supporting data has an unusual effect on the UAP debate because it strengthens opposing narratives simultaneously.
For believers, missing radar tracks, longer recordings and classified sensor data may suggest that the most compelling evidence remains hidden. The existence of unreleased information can be interpreted as a reason to suspend sceptical judgement.
For sceptics, the same absence creates a different conclusion. If key measurements are unavailable, they argue that extraordinary performance cannot be demonstrated. Under this view, the burden of proof remains unmet because the released material lacks the information needed to rule out conventional explanations.
Neither position is necessarily resolved by the public videos themselves. Instead, both emerge from uncertainty surrounding the unseen data.
The GOFAST case provides a clear example. Early public discussion often treated the clip as evidence of an object moving at remarkable speed just above the ocean surface. Subsequent analyses using geometry, aircraft telemetry and additional contextual information suggested a slower and more distant object. The disagreement was driven less by the image itself than by assumptions about information outside the frame. The Core Lesson From the Famous Videos
The most important fact about the best-known UAP videos is not that they show mysterious objects. It is that they show only a fraction of the data that investigators would ideally want.
Modern aerospace investigations rely on sensor fusion: combining radar, infrared imagery, telemetry, environmental measurements and independent observations. NASA’s UAP study concluded that reliable analysis depends on exactly this kind of multi-source, well-calibrated dataset and that many current cases suffer from missing metadata and incomplete measurements. Viewed through that lens, FLIR, GIMBAL and GOFAST are not complete evidentiary packages. They are partial windows into larger events. Their continuing significance in the UFO disclosure movement stems not only from what the public can see, but from the unresolved question of what the missing sensor data would ultimately reveal.
